Do Carb and Fat Blockers Actually Work?

Carb and fat blockers are popular weight loss solutions, claiming to prevent your body from utilizing excess carbs and fats. But do they truly work as advertised? The research is mixed. Some trials show modest weight loss with carb blockers, but others are less conclusive. It's important to realize that these products shouldn't be seen as a magic bullet for weight loss. They can potentially interact your digestive system and may not be suitable for everyone. It's always best to speak with your doctor before trying any new supplement, especially if you have underlying health conditions.
